#186605 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#186605 is composed of 9.4% red, 40%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 76.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 95.1% yellow and 60% black. It has a hue angle of 108.2 degrees, a saturation of 90.7% and a lightness of 21%. #186605 color hex could be obtained by blending #30cc0a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

Shades and Tints of #186605
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020900 is the darkest color, while #f7fff5 is the lightest one.
